About this property
Historic Setting: Home Farm Bed & Breakfast in Milton Keynes is housed in a historic building, offering a unique and charming atmosphere. Garden and WiFi: Guests can relax in the beautiful garden or stay connected with free WiFi throughout the property. Comfortable Accommodations: Rooms feature private bathrooms, garden views, and amenities such as a work desk, TV, and free toiletries. Breakfast Options: A variety of breakfast options are available, including continental, full English/Irish, vegetarian, vegan, and gluten-free. Local Attractions: Located 52 km from London Luton Airport, nearby attractions include Milton Keynes Bowl (12 km) and Bletchley Park (15 km).
